Title in English
Occupational structure and poverty in the metropolitan area of São Paulo, 1991-2010

Abstract in English
In Brazil, poverty has been interpreted, in most cases, from its relations with the labor market, the tight scope of social protection and the process of the expansion of the paid labor force. In the other hand, the studies about occupational structure dont use to embrace poverty as a phenomenon to be analyzed. Usually, poverty is seemed as a residue of the social stratification dynamics. This research aims to show how we can incorporate the occupational structure and its relationship with the economic changes and social protection, to analyze poverty. We use the Metropolitan Area of São Paulo between the years of 1991 and 2010 as a case study; based on census data we analyze how different patterns of occupational structure in these two decades constrained the dynamics of poverty.
